" Situated within a central location to Bridgwater's High Street shopping centre is this extended semi-detached family home. The property has been subject to a programme of recent improvement works and offers flexible and well proportioned accommodation arranged over 2 floors. The property is entered into the reception hall with stairs rising to the first floor accommodation. There is a front aspect living room and separate dining room, recently refitted kitchen with built in five ring gas hob, electric oven and grill, dishwasher and refrigerator. A rear lobby allows access into the garage and rear garden and a bathroom equipped with a White 3 piece suite and separate shower cubicle is also located on the ground floor. To the first floor is an en-suite shower room to the master bedroom and 3 further bedrooms. At the rear is an enclosed low maintenance garden and as previously mentioned the property benefits from a garage allowing off road parking, gas fired central heating and double glazed window units.
